Requirements for Registered Agents and Compliance

Understanding the registered agent requirements is essential for any organization. In many jurisdictions, a registered agent must be a citizen of the state in which the company is incorporated or a business authorized to operate there. This entity serves as the official contact point for handling legal notices, government notices, and legal service on behalf of the company. It is imperative to pick a trustworthy registered agent to make sure that all vital documents are managed and processed in a prompt manner.

Adherence with regulatory requirements for registered agents also involves keeping a physical address in the jurisdiction where the business is located. This location cannot be a Post Office Box and must be available during standard business hours to accept mail. Neglecting to adhere with these requirements may lead to penalties, status issues, and possible legal problems for the business. Timely updates to the registered agent information, especially during changes in business structure or proprietorship, are imperative to stay compliant with legal obligations.

When evaluating registered agent services, various cost factors come into play that impact the final pricing. Typically, the base charge for a registered agent differs based on the service provider, the level of service offered, and the geographical area. Typically, the fees fall between fifty and three hundred dollars per year, which may seem minimal compared to the benefits provided. Nonetheless, it's important to assess what these fees encompass, since some providers provide comprehensive services while others just meet minimum expectations.

Furthermore, businesses should account for any extra fees that might arise. For example, certain registered agent firms bill for extra services such as compliance reminders, document handling, and processing fees for legal notices. If a company seeks help with annual compliance submissions, this could contribute to the overall cost of the registered agent service. Therefore, it becomes essential to thoroughly review any service contracts to uncover any hidden expenses that might significantly impact the total cost over time.
